Transportation

To get around Artesia, you can rent a car or use ride-sharing services like Uber or Lyft. The cost for a car rental can range from $30 to $100 per day. If you choose to use ride-sharing services, expect to pay around $10 to $20 per ride. Artesia is a small city, so travel between destinations should take no more than 15 minutes.
